/*
* Non-destructive word-split that handles single and double quotes and
* escaped white space. Quotes are only recognized at the start of a word.
* They are treated as normal characters inside a word.
*/
static const char *
wordsplit(const char *str, const char *endstr, const char **last)
{
const char *cp;
debug_decl(wordsplit, SUDOERS_DEBUG_UTIL);
/* If no str specified, use last ptr (if any). */
if (str == NULL) {
str = *last;
/* Consume end quote if present. */
if (*str == '"' || *str == '\'')
str++;
}
/* Skip leading white space characters. */
while (str < endstr && (*str == ' ' || *str == '\t'))
str++;
/* Empty string? */
if (str >= endstr) {
*last = endstr;
debug_return_ptr(NULL);
}
/* If word is quoted, skip to end quote and return. */
if (*str == '"' || *str == '\'') {
const char *endquote;
for (cp = str + 1; cp < endstr; cp = endquote + 1) {
endquote = memchr(cp, *str, (size_t)(endstr - cp));
if (endquote == NULL)
break;
/* ignore escaped quotes */
if (endquote[-1] != '\\') {
*last = endquote;
debug_return_const_ptr(str + 1);
}
}
}
/* Scan str until we encounter white space. */
for (cp = str; cp < endstr; cp++) {
if (cp[0] == '\\' && cp[1] != '\0') {
/* quoted char, do not interpret */
cp++;
continue;
}
if (*cp == ' ' || *cp == '\t') {
/* end of word */
break;
}
}
*last = cp;
debug_return_const_ptr(str);
}
/* Copy len chars from string, collapsing chars escaped with a backslash. */
static char *
copy_arg(const char *src, size_t len)
{
const char *src_end = src + len;
char *copy, *dst;
debug_decl(copy_arg, SUDOERS_DEBUG_UTIL);
if ((copy = malloc(len + 1)) != NULL) {
sudoers_gc_add(GC_PTR, copy);
for (dst = copy; src < src_end; ) {
if (src[0] == '\\' && src[1] != '\0')
src++;
*dst++ = *src++;
}
*dst = '\0';
}
debug_return_ptr(copy);
}
/*
* Search for the specified editor in the user's PATH, checking
* the result against allowlist if non-NULL. An argument vector
* suitable for execve() is allocated and stored in argv_out.
* If nfiles is non-zero, files[] is added to the end of argv_out.
*
* Returns the path to be executed on success, else NULL.
* The caller is responsible for freeing the returned editor path
* as well as the argument vector.
*/
static char *
resolve_editor(const char *ed, size_t edlen, int nfiles, char * const *files,
int *argc_out, char ***argv_out, char * const *allowlist)
{
char **nargv = NULL, *editor = NULL, *editor_path = NULL;
const char *tmp, *cp, *ep = NULL;
const char *edend = ed + edlen;
struct stat user_editor_sb;
int nargc = 0;
debug_decl(resolve_editor, SUDOERS_DEBUG_UTIL);
/*
* Split editor into an argument vector, including files to edit.
* The EDITOR and VISUAL environment variables may contain command
* line args so look for those and alloc space for them too.
*/
cp = wordsplit(ed, edend, &ep);
if (cp == NULL)
debug_return_str(NULL);
editor = copy_arg(cp, (size_t)(ep - cp));
if (editor == NULL)
goto oom;
/* If we can't find the editor in the user's PATH, give up. */
if (find_path(editor, &editor_path, &user_editor_sb, getenv("PATH"), NULL,
false, allowlist) != FOUND) {
errno = ENOENT;
goto bad;
}
/* Count rest of arguments and allocate editor argv. */
for (nargc = 1, tmp = ep; wordsplit(NULL, edend, &tmp) != NULL; )
nargc++;
if (nfiles != 0)
nargc += nfiles + 1;
nargv = reallocarray(NULL, (size_t)nargc + 1, sizeof(char *));
if (nargv == NULL)
goto oom;
sudoers_gc_add(GC_PTR, nargv);
/* Fill in editor argv (assumes files[] is NULL-terminated). */
nargv[0] = editor;
editor = NULL;
for (nargc = 1; (cp = wordsplit(NULL, edend, &ep)) != NULL; nargc++) {
/* Copy string, collapsing chars escaped with a backslash. */
nargv[nargc] = copy_arg(cp, (size_t)(ep - cp));
if (nargv[nargc] == NULL)
goto oom;
/*
* We use "--" to separate the editor and arguments from the files
* to edit. The editor arguments themselves may not contain "--".
*/
if (strcmp(nargv[nargc], "--") == 0) {
sudo_warnx(U_("ignoring editor: %.*s"), (int)edlen, ed);
sudo_warnx("%s", U_("editor arguments may not contain \"--\""));
errno = EINVAL;
goto bad;
}
}
if (nfiles != 0) {
nargv[nargc++] = (char *)"--";
do
nargv[nargc++] = *files++;
while (--nfiles > 0);
}
nargv[nargc] = NULL;
*argc_out = nargc;
*argv_out = nargv;
debug_return_str(editor_path);
oom:
sudo_warnx(U_("%s: %s"), __func__, U_("unable to allocate memory"));
bad:
sudoers_gc_remove(GC_PTR, editor);
free(editor);
free(editor_path);
if (nargv != NULL) {
while (nargc > 0) {
sudoers_gc_remove(GC_PTR, nargv[--nargc]);
free(nargv[nargc]);
}
sudoers_gc_remove(GC_PTR, nargv);
free(nargv);
}
debug_return_str(NULL);
}
/*
* Determine which editor to use based on the SUDO_EDITOR, VISUAL and
* EDITOR environment variables as well as the editor path in sudoers.
*
* Returns the path to be executed on success, else NULL.
* The caller is responsible for freeing the returned editor path
* as well as the argument vector.
*/
char *
find_editor(int nfiles, char * const *files, int *argc_out, char ***argv_out,
char * const *allowlist, const char **env_editor)
{
char *editor_path = NULL;
const char *ev[3];
size_t i;
debug_decl(find_editor, SUDOERS_DEBUG_UTIL);
/*
* If any of SUDO_EDITOR, VISUAL or EDITOR are set, choose the first one.
*/
*env_editor = NULL;
ev[0] = "SUDO_EDITOR";
ev[1] = "VISUAL";
ev[2] = "EDITOR";
for (i = 0; i < nitems(ev); i++) {
char *editor = getenv(ev[i]);
if (editor != NULL && *editor != '\0') {
*env_editor = editor;
editor_path = resolve_editor(editor, strlen(editor),
nfiles, files, argc_out, argv_out, allowlist);
if (editor_path != NULL)
break;
if (errno != ENOENT)
debug_return_str(NULL);
}
}
/*
* If SUDO_EDITOR, VISUAL and EDITOR were either not set or not
* allowed (based on the values of def_editor and def_env_editor),
* choose the first one in def_editor that exists.
*/
if (editor_path == NULL) {
const char *def_editor_end = def_editor + strlen(def_editor);
const char *cp, *ep;
/* def_editor could be a path, split it up, avoiding strtok() */
for (cp = sudo_strsplit(def_editor, def_editor_end, ":", &ep);
cp != NULL; cp = sudo_strsplit(NULL, def_editor_end, ":", &ep)) {
editor_path = resolve_editor(cp, (size_t)(ep - cp), nfiles,
files, argc_out, argv_out, allowlist);
if (editor_path != NULL)
break;
if (errno != ENOENT)
debug_return_str(NULL);
}
}
/* Caller is responsible for freeing editor_path, not g/c'd. */
debug_return_str(editor_path);
}
